Following heightened tensions in Algeria, the Rif Separatist Party has reportedly shifted its focus to Spain in a bid to acquire weapons, according to recent reports. This move marks a significant development in the ongoing struggle of the Rif movement, which seeks greater autonomy for the Berber-dominated Rif region. As authorities in Algeria intensify their crackdown on separatist activities, the Rif group’s alleged turn to Spain underscores the transnational dimensions of the conflict and raises fresh concerns about regional security and the trafficking of arms across the Mediterranean.
